BDS are currently recruiting for a Stock Condition Team Leader to work with a well known housing association across the Sommerset area, reporting to the main office in Western- Super- Mare
You will play a pivotal role in ensuring the property data is accurate, reliable, and aligned with compliance and sustainability standards
Main duties will include but are not limited too;
* Lead and manage a team of Property Condition Surveyors and Domestic Energy Assessors.
* Deliver high-quality stock condition surveys aligned with the Decent Homes Standard and HHSRS.
* Collaborate with strategic managers to plan and execute survey programmes.
* Ensure data quality through training, spot checks, benchmarking, and validation.
* Collect and analyse energy efficiency data to support SAP rating calculations.
* Monitor and report on survey access rates and performance.
* Validate planned repair proposals and update associated data.
* Champion excellent customer service and liaise with Neighbourhood teams to meet resident needs.
